Web23 nov. 2024 · Method 1: Change It From The Settings App. Right-click on the Windows icon in the taskbar and select the Settings option from the pop-up menu. After the Settings app opens, click on the System option. Next, select the Sound option. Web25 mei 2016 · Step 1: Connect your headphones. Right-click the speaker icon in the system tray and select Sounds. Step 2: In the Playback tab, right-click the one default speaker listed there and select ‘Show Disconnected devices’ and ‘Show Disabled Devices’. The headphones you’ve connected will now appear as a disabled device. Web5 apr. 2024 · Press Windows key + I to open Settings > System > Sound > Click on Manage sound devices. Or remove it from Device Manager then install it again. Press Windows key + R, type devmgmt.msc and hit Enter. Look under Audio inputs and outputs or Sound, video and game controllers. Press Windows + x on your keyboard and select ‘Device Manager’. Now expand ‘Sound, video and game controllers’ at the bottom by double-clicking on the same. Double click on the audio adapter that is facing issues.
